CAMH pharmacy residents will present an introduction to the various medications which may be used in mental health and addiction treatment. During this webinar, participants will become familiar with medication classes, their effects, and their places in therapy.

This training program offers participants the opportunity to fully explore the many exciting ideas and practices that inform narrative therapy. Narrative therapy has become one of the most widely used approaches in walk-in clinics and brief services.

This workshop will explore two central maps of narrative therapy that are frequently employed in brief and single session therapy, and used in longer-term therapies. One of the most impactful, novel and useful conversations therapists might have with people are externalizing of the problem.
